Torus Embedded Hypercube Interconnection Network: A Comparative Study

Abstract: A design analysis and comparison of a product network generated from torus and hypercube networks known as torus embedded hypercube scalable interconnection network suitable for parallel computers is presented in this paper. It is shown here that with minor modifications in architecture of the existing mesh embedded hypercube interconnection network how good a torus embedded hypercube interconnection network could be. “…Some of the interconnection network that already exist was Hyper-Butterfly, which is the Cartesian product of Hypercube and the Wrap Around Butterfly [1]. The other was the Torus Embedded Hypercube which is a Cartesian product between Torus and Hypercube [2]. Another Cartesian product interconnection network was Twisted Scalable Hypercube which is the Cartesian product of linearly Scalable Hypercube and Twisted [3].…”
